Microsoft Fabric vs Alteryx: A Comprehensive Comparison for Data Integration and Analytics

Choosing the right data integration and analytics platform is critical for modern enterprises. Microsoft Fabric and Alteryx are two powerful solutions, each suited to different business needs and technical environments. Both offer robust capabilities for ETL (Extract, Transform, Load), data preparation, and analytics, but their focus and strengths differ. This article compares Microsoft Fabric and Alteryx to help organizations identify which platform aligns best with their workflows and goals.

Overview of Microsoft Fabric

Microsoft Fabric is a cloud-based, integrated suite of data services combining tools for data engineering, data science, and business intelligence (BI). Built on Azure, it includes components such as Azure Data Factory, Azure Synapse Analytics, and Power BI.

Fabric is designed for enterprises seeking a comprehensive platform to manage end-to-end data workflows. It excels in large-scale data management, governance, and AI-driven analytics, supporting complex enterprise operations across multiple environments.

Overview of Alteryx

Alteryx is a user-friendly data analytics platform that focuses on data preparation, blending, and analysis. Its intuitive drag-and-drop interface allows business analysts and data scientists to design workflows with minimal coding.

Alteryx supports automation, predictive analytics, and spatial analytics, making it ideal for self-service analytics and ad-hoc data processing. The platform is well-suited for organizations looking for flexibility without requiring extensive technical expertise.

Ease of Use and User Interface

Microsoft Fabric:

Fabric provides a unified environment for managing workflows but is geared toward technical teams familiar with Azure and cloud computing. Non-technical users may find the interface complex due to its advanced capabilities.

Alteryx:

Alteryx offers a drag-and-drop interface that is intuitive for business analysts and data professionals. Users can prepare, analyze, and visualize data quickly without extensive coding, making it ideal for teams focused on rapid insights.

Best Fit Scenario:

  • Alteryx: Teams prioritizing self-service analytics and quick adoption.
  • Microsoft Fabric: IT teams and data professionals managing complex, technical cloud workflows.

Data Integration and ETL Capabilities

Microsoft Fabric:

Fabric excels at large-scale data integration and analytics in cloud environments. Its integration with Azure Data Factory, Synapse Analytics, and Power BI allows enterprises to manage workflows end-to-end, perform complex transformations, and leverage AI-driven analytics.

Alteryx:

Alteryx excels at data preparation, blending, and ETL across diverse sources, including cloud platforms, databases, APIs, and flat files. Pre-built connectors and workflow automation simplify the process, especially for mid-sized teams or business-focused workflows.

Best Fit Scenario:

  • Microsoft Fabric: Enterprises requiring enterprise-scale integration, advanced analytics, and AI capabilities.
  • Alteryx: Teams needing rapid data preparation and blending for smaller datasets.

Scalability

Microsoft Fabric:

Fabric's cloud-based architecture enables it to scale seamlessly for massive datasets and complex workflows. Organizations can leverage Azure resources for big data processing and AI, making it well-suited for large-scale operations.

Alteryx:

Alteryx scales for mid-sized teams through Alteryx Server. While it can support larger workflows, it is optimized for smaller datasets and teams focused on rapid insights rather than enterprise-scale operations.

Best Fit Scenario:

  • Microsoft Fabric: Large enterprises with high-volume, complex workflows.
  • Alteryx: Small to mid-sized teams seeking efficient, scalable self-service analytics.

Pricing

Microsoft Fabric:

Pricing is subscription-based and depends on compute, storage, and service usage. While comprehensive, it can be expensive for organizations that do not require the full enterprise suite.

Alteryx:

Alteryx offers flexible subscription tiers for individuals, workgroups, and enterprises. While less costly than Fabric, pricing may still be significant for very small teams.

Best Fit Scenario:

  • Alteryx: Organizations needing flexible pricing for small-to-mid-sized teams.
  • Microsoft Fabric: Enterprises investing in a full-featured, cloud-based analytics ecosystem.

Use Cases

Microsoft Fabric:

  • Large enterprises managing complex cloud-based data workflows
  • Organizations requiring AI-driven analytics
  • Companies handling multi-environment, large-scale data operations

Alteryx:

  • Small to mid-sized businesses and business analysts
  • Teams seeking intuitive, self-service data preparation
  • Users building analytics workflows, predictive models, or spatial solutions

Conclusion: Choosing the Right Platform

The choice between Microsoft Fabric and Alteryx depends on organization size, technical expertise, and workflow complexity:

  • Microsoft Fabric is ideal for enterprises needing a comprehensive cloud solution for managing massive datasets, advanced analytics, and AI-driven insights.
  • Alteryx suits teams seeking a flexible, user-friendly platform for data preparation and analysis, particularly when technical resources are limited.
